Here are things you didn’t know about Angela from Generations The Legacy

Lebohang Mthunzi is a talented and versatile actress, director, and scriptwriter who
has made a name for herself in the South African entertainment industry. She is best
known for her role as Angela Mogale-Radebe on the popular soap opera Generations:
The Legacy, where she portrayed a young woman who was determined to succeed in
the male-dominated advertising world.Lebohang Mthunzi was born on May 31, 1990, in Sharpeville, a township in the south
of Gauteng province. She grew up in a humble and supportive family, and she
developed a passion for the arts from an early age.


 

 

 

 

She attended Fuba School of Dramatic and Visual Arts, where she obtained a Diploma
in Dramatic Arts. She also received training in contemporary dance, which she enjoys
as a hobby.Lebohang had a different dream when she was in high school. She wanted to be a tour
guide or a tourist, and travel the world, visit historical sites, and learn different
languages and cultures

However, she later realized that acting was her true calling, and she decided to pursue
it as a career. She believes that acting is a form of storytelling, and she loves to express
herself through different characters and genres.Lebohang is married to JT Medupe, an actor, MC, voice artist, and dancer. The couple
met on the set of Generations: The Legacy, where JT played Jonathan Motene,
Angela’s love interest. They fell in love and tied the knot in a beautiful ceremony in
2018.

They have two children together, a son and a daughter, who are their pride and joy.
Lebohang and JT are not shy about displaying their affection and admiration for each other
on social media, where they often share sweet and funny posts about their
relationship.

Lebohang Mthunzi’s net worth is estimated to be around $1 million. She earns her
income from various sources, such as acting, directing, scriptwriting, and
endorsements. She has appeared in several productions, such as The Mud, The
Betrayal, Emotions, The Tokoloshe, and Generations: The Legacy, where she reportedly
earned R25,000 per month.

Big Brother Mzansi alumnus Thato has joined a leading radio station, Metro FM.

Big Brother Mzansi alumnus Thato has joined a leading radio station, Metro FM. Thato Mokoena joins a leading radio station. We are almost at that time of the year when radio personalities get reshuffled across stations. This is an exciting as well as sad time for both listeners and presenters. Exciting in that some will get new opportunities to showcase their talent, while others will sadly bid their gigs bye.


 

 

Leading the way, Metro FM has just announced it’s exciting lineup, effective April 1. The new lineup will see some of the listeners’ favorites returning as well as talented new additions to the station.Returning to the station and kicking off the weekday mornings from 05:00 to 06:00 is Rorisang Thandekiso with a show called ‘Command your day’. Loot Love joins the afternoon drive show ‘The Touch Down’, to co-host with Tbo Touch.

BBMzansi alumnus Thato Immaculate will co-host a new show that focuses on music and urban lifestyles. She will co-host with Quinton “Naked DJ“ Masina on Saturdays from 18:00 to 21:00.RADIO:

Roxanne McKenzie, will join Ryan the DJ on ‘Urban Beat’, on Fridays 22:00 – 00:00 and Saturdays from 21:00 – 00:00. Another fresh voice added to the station is Zola Myeza, who joins Somizi Mhlongo on the 6:00 to 9:00 slot for the ‘The Weekend Breakfast Sounds Good’ show.
